YES. Your vote for the bill created the program. As such, it was a vote that was favorable to the president and to the board of directors, and they are now offering to compensate you for it is INCORRECT.

When you voted for the bill, neither the president nor the board of directors held the positions that they hold now and there was no indication at the time regarding who would hold these positions. Your actions in introducing and voting for the program were favorable to the public good, but not favorable to a particular person, so it would be difficult to prove that you are being compensated for a vote from which someone benefited. It is also likely that the president and the board of directors serve without compensation. As such they do not clearly benefit from your vote and therefore are not compensating you for a benefit they have received.
